有码无码一二三区,男女一边摸一边做爽爽,国产日本精品久久久久久久久电影,久久99精品福利久久久久

首頁 快訊文章正文

深度解析網站 *** 優(yōu)化策略,提升頁面加載速度,增強用戶體驗

快訊 2024年10月26日 19:01 15 admin

隨著互聯網技術的不斷發(fā)展,網站已經成為人們獲取信息、交流互動的重要平臺,在網站日益豐富的同時,頁面加載速度和用戶體驗成為制約網站發(fā)展的關鍵因素,JavaScript(簡稱JS)作為網站動態(tài)效果實現的核心技術,其性能直接影響著網站的整體表現,本文將深入探討網站JS優(yōu)化策略,幫助您提升頁面加載速度,增強用戶體驗。

JS優(yōu)化的重要性

1、提升頁面加載速度:過多的JS代碼會導致頁面加載緩慢,影響用戶體驗,優(yōu)化JS代碼可以有效減少頁面加載時間,提高網站訪問速度。

2、增強用戶體驗:良好的JS性能可以提升網站的用戶體驗,使頁面更加流暢、響應迅速。

3、降低服務器壓力:優(yōu)化JS代碼可以減少服務器資源消耗,降低服務器壓力,提高網站穩(wěn)定性。

網站JS優(yōu)化策略

1、代碼壓縮與合并

(1)壓縮:將JS代碼中的空格、注釋、換行等無意義字符去除,減小文件體積。

(2)合并:將多個JS文件合并為一個,減少HTTP請求次數。

2、代碼優(yōu)化

深度解析網站JS優(yōu)化策略,提升頁面加載速度,增強用戶體驗

(1)避免全局變量:全局變量會增加內存消耗,降低代碼執(zhí)行效率,盡量使用局部變量,并合理命名。

(2)減少DOM操作:頻繁的DOM操作會影響頁面性能,優(yōu)化DOM操作,如使用事件委托、緩存DOM元素等。

(3)避免使用過多的回調函數:回調函數嵌套過多會導致代碼難以閱讀,降低執(zhí)行效率,優(yōu)化回調函數,如使用Promise、async/await等。

3、利用瀏覽器緩存

(1)緩存靜態(tài)資源:將JS文件添加到瀏覽器緩存,避免重復加載。

(2)設置合適的緩存策略:根據文件更新頻率,設置合理的緩存時間,如設置緩存時間為1小時、1天等。

4、使用CDN

(1)CDN(內容分發(fā)網絡)可以將JS文件部署到全球多個節(jié)點,提高訪問速度。

(2)選擇合適的CDN服務商:根據網站訪問量、地理位置等因素選擇合適的CDN服務商。

5、異步加載與延遲加載

(1)異步加載:將非核心JS文件異步加載,避免阻塞頁面渲染。

(2)延遲加載:將頁面中非首屏顯示的JS文件延遲加載,提高首屏加載速度。

6、代碼分割與懶加載

(1)代碼分割:將大型JS文件拆分成多個小文件,按需加載。

(2)懶加載:在用戶訪問到某個頁面元素時,才加載對應的JS文件。

網站JS優(yōu)化對于提升頁面加載速度、增強用戶體驗具有重要意義,通過以上優(yōu)化策略,可以有效提高網站性能,為用戶提供更好的瀏覽體驗,在實際開發(fā)過程中,應根據網站特點和需求,靈活運用這些優(yōu)化方法,實現最佳效果。

標簽: 深度 解析 加載

上海衡基裕網絡科技有限公司,網絡熱門最火問答,網絡技術服務,技術服務,技術開發(fā),技術交流www.eg6iowq.cn 備案號:滬ICP備2023039794號 內容僅供參考 本站內容均來源于網絡,如有侵權,請聯系我們刪除QQ:597817868